Action preparation quickly altered in patients. Upper limb rehabilitation calls for an understanding of the individual components of the movement: Action planning: Potential of actions – Intention & motor planification. Motor execution: Performance of movement and biofeedback. For many patients, this first phase of action planning is altered, non-existent. They lose awareness of their own body, but also the memory of motor functions and projection in time. Without representation, the movement cannot be effective and precise.

Stimulating of motor planning and central control of movement

IVS3 relies on brain plasticity. Integrating the Visuomotor Simulation Training approaches among the therapeutic tools stimulates the central control of movement and bolster patients’ abilities in action planning (Potential of actions – Intention & motor planification).

IVS3 is an innovative rehabilitation device dedicated to patients suffering from stroke, chronic pain (CRPS), or complex trauma of the arm or the hand.

It allows to work on the representation and planning of movement. Positive feedback increases motivation and promotes patient recovery.

This technology is used in addition to other conventional therapies (passive mobilization, task oriented, robotic assisted therapy…).
